General Information
Atal Bihari Vajpayee Medical University (ABVMU), Lucknow, UP is conducting the UP GNM Entrance
Test (UPGET) for admission to GNM Course (3 Years) for Academic Session 2025-26 for the following:
a) All Private Institutions/ Colleges affiliated with UP State Medical Faculty running GNM
Program.
b) All Government GNM Nursing Colleges/ Schools under Department of Medical, Health
and Family Welfare, UP.
i. KGMU College of Nursing, Lucknow
ii. School of Nursing, Balrampur Hospital, Lucknow
iii. LLR School of Nursing, Kanpur
iv. UHM School of Nursing, Kanpur
v. SRNH GNMTC, Prayagraj
vi. GNMTC District Hospital, Gorakhpur
vii. School of Nursing SVBP District Hospital, Meerut
viii. School of Nursing District Hospital, Bareilly
ix. School of Nursing SN Medical College, Agra
1. All admissions in GNM Courses (3 Years) in the above Training Centers/Schools/Institutions/
Colleges for the academic session 2025-26 will be done through this UP GNM Entrance Test
(UPGET)-2025 only. No direct admission in above institutions will be allowed.
2. Centres for UP GNM Entrance Test (UPGET)-2025 will be available in following cities*:
1. Agra 2. Aligarh 3. Ayodhya 4. Azamgarh
5. Bareilly 6. Basti 7. Banda 8. Ghaziabad
9. Gonda 10. Gorakhpur 11. Jhansi 12. Kanpur
13. Lucknow 14. Meerut 15. Mirzapur 16. Moradabad
17. Prayagraj 18. Saharanpur 19. Varanasi 20. Gautam Buddha Nagar
*These cities may change for administrative reasons
3. Entrance test will be conducted in offline mode.
4. Application form should be filled through online mode only.
5. No Application Form shall be received by post or any other means.
6. Application forms for UP GNM Entrance Test (UPGET)-2025 for admission to GNM Course
(3 Years) for academic session 2025-26 will be available on University Website
www.abvmuup.edu.in from 2nd April 2025 (Wednesday).
7. Only completely filled and submitted application forms will be accepted.
8. It is the responsibility of the candidate to check his/her eligibility for UPGET-2025 Examination
Important Information
Examination Fee
1. Candidates from the Unreserved/Other Backward Classes (UR/OBC) category will have to pay
an entrance test fee of Rs. 3000/- while candidates from Scheduled Cast/Scheduled Tribe/Persons
with Disability (SC/ST/PwD) category will have to pay an entrance test fee of Rs. 2000/-.
2. Examination Fee shall be submitted online with the application form.
3. Once the fee has been submitted, there shall be no refund of fee and it is non-transferable for any
other examination.
Eligibility Criteria
Age: - Minimum age for admission is 17 years on or before 31st December, 2025.
Minimum qualifications for admission are as per INC Regulation: -
1. Minimum education eligibility criteria for admission to GNM:
a. 10+2 with English and must have obtained a minimum of 40% at the qualifying examination
and English individually from any recognised board. Candidates are also eligible from State
Open School recognised by State Government and National Institute of Open School (NIOS)
recognised by Central Government. However, Science is preferable. Three (core elective)
subject marks may be taken for calculating the percentage of marks excluding the marks in
English. Also, it has to be ensured that the candidate has pass marks in English.
b. 10+2 with English having 40% of marks in vocational ANM course from the school
recognised by Indian Nursing Council.
c. 10+2 with English having 40% of marks in vocational stream- healthcare science from a
recognised CBSE board/State/Centre.
d. Registered ANM with passing marks.
Note: 5% of total marks are relaxed for SC/ST Candidates.
2. Student should be medically fit. (For disabled candidates with a disability of loco-motor to the
tune of 40% to 50% of the lower extremity and other eligibility criteria with regard to
qualification will be same as prescribed for their category candidates.)
Reservation Policy: -
1. Reservation as per the State Government under the reservation policy and within the sanctioned
number of seats by State Government and not above it.
2. Any change in reservation policy will be followed as per the Uttar Pradesh State Government
directives.
3. Reservation for disability (PwD): 5% Horizontal reservation will be considered for disabled
candidates with a disability of loco-motor to the tune of 40% to 50% of the lower extremity
and other eligibility criteria with regard to qualification will be same as prescribed for Unreserved
(UR) category candidates. (The Gazette of India No. 275 dated 05th July 2021).
NOTE: PwD candidates taking admission has to be examined by a medical examination board
constituted by the Government Medical Colleges/ Institutions with a Nursing Expert for verification
of the disability of loco-motor to the tune of 40-50% of lower limb.
4. 15% Government seats are reserved for in service ANM candidates (ANM should have 5 years of
experience in DGH/ NRHM/ NHM in U.P. till 15.06.2025).
5. 10% Government seats are reserved for male candidates.
6. Caste Certificates issued ONLY by the competent authority (Tehsildar/SDM) of Uttar Pradesh
Government are acceptable. These certificates should be verifiable online through an official
Government Portal/Website.
7. EWS quota of 10% may be admissible as per directives of the U.P. Government from time to time.
A valid certificate issued by competent authority (Tehsildar/SDM) of Uttar Pradesh Government
shall be required for counselling. These certificates should be verifiable online through an
official Government Portal/Website.
8. Valid OBC certificate issued only on or after 1st April 2025 will be acceptable.
9. Valid EWS certificate issued only on or after 1st April 2025 will be acceptable.
10. Dependent of Freedom Fighter certificate issued from District Magistrate will be acceptable.
11. Valid Ex Servicemen certificate issued from competent authority will be acceptable.
12. Valid NCC certificate “C certificate with grade B” issued by authorized battalion on prescribed
format for NCC will be acceptable. NCC ‘A’ and ‘B’ Certificates will not be considered for benefit
of reservation under this category.
13. Experience certificate for in service ANM candidates should be issued by CMO till 15.06.2025.
(As per Annexture 1)
Note: -
For admission to All Government GNM Training Centers/Schools, the candidate must be a
domicile of Uttar Pradesh (Candidate is having the Domicile certificate of Uttar Pradesh issued
from a competent authority OR candidate has passed 10th and 12th (10+2) BOTH board
Examinations from Uttar Pradesh).
Reservation for Minority and any other category Educational Institution will be as per Govt. of
UP norms/ directives.
Only Indian citizens are eligible for admission.

Examination
Date : 11th June 2025 (Wednesday)
Time : 11.00 AM to 1.20 PM (140 Minutes)
Venue : As mentioned on the admit card.
Mode of Examination : MCQs Bilingual (English and Hindi)- Objective/Multiple Choice Response
Questions to be answered on Optical Mark Reader Sheet (OMR sheet) using
black ball point pen provided at the examination Centre.
Number of Questions : 100
Marks : Each single correct response will get 01 mark. No Negative Marking for
incorrect or multiple response.
Medium of Examination: English & Hindi
Syllabus :
Section Subject Level No. of MCQs
A Science Class 10th 50
B General Knowledge Class 12th 30
C English Class 12th 20
Minimum Qualifying Marks: The minimum qualifying marks of entrance test for admission to GNM
is as under:
General - 50th percentile
General- PwD - 45th percentile
SC/ST/OBC- 45th percentile
SC/ST/OBC-PwD - 45th percentile
Barred Items: All candidate will undergo to extensive and compulsory frisking before entering the
Examination Centre. The candidate is not allowed to carry the following items inside the Examination
Centre under any circumstances-
a) Any item like textual material (printed or written), bits of papers, Geometry/Pencil Box, Plastic
Pouch, Calculator, Pen, Scale, Writing Pad, Pen Drives, Eraser, Log Table, Electronic
Pen/Scanner etc.
b) Any communication device like Mobile Phone, Bluetooth, Earphones, Microphone, Pager, Health
Band, smart watch, etc.
c) Other items like Wallet, Goggles, Handbags, Belt, Cap etc.
d) Any Watch/Wristwatch, Bracelet, Camera etc.
e) Any ornaments/metallic items.
f) Any food items opened or packed, water bottle etc.
g) Any other item which could be used for unfair means, by hiding communication devices like a
microchip, camera, Bluetooth device, etc.
This list is extensive, but not exhaustive. Candidates are not allowed to bring ANYTHING other than
admit card and valid identity card into the examination centre. No arrangement will be made at the
Centres for keeping any articles/items belonging to the candidates.
Unfair Means of Examination: Unfair Means Practice is an activity that allows a candidate to gain an unfair
advantage over other candidates. It includes, but is not limited to:
a) Being in possession of any item or article which has been prohibited or can be used for unfair
practices including any stationery item, communication device, accessories, eatables, ornaments,
or any other material or information relevant or not relevant to the examination concerned.
b) Using someone to write the examination (impersonation) or preparing material for copying.
c) Breaching examination rules or any instructions issued by ABVMU in regarding the conduct of
the UPGET-2025 examination from time to time.
d) Assisting other candidates to engage in malpractices, giving or receiving assistance of any kind
directly or indirectly, or attempting to do so.
e) Writing questions or answers on any material other than the answer sheet given at the centre for
writing answers.
f) Tearing of Answer Sheet, any page of the test booklet etc.
g) Contacting or communicating or trying to do so with any person, other than the Examination Staff,
during the examination time at the Examination Centre.
h) Taking away the answer sheet (Original OMR/Office Copy of OMR) out of the examination
hall/room.
i) Smuggling/Taking out of Question Booklet or its part thereof.
j) Threatening any of the officials connected with the conduct of the examination or threatening any
of the candidates.
k) Using or attempting to use any other undesirable method or means in connection with the
examination.
l) Manipulation and fabrication of online documents viz. admit card, rank letter, self-declaration etc.
m) Forceful entry/exit in/from Examination Centre/Hall.
n) Misbehaving with the invigilator or anyone associated with the conduct of the examination.
o) Use or attempted use of any electronic device after entering the Examination Centre;
affixing/uploading of wrong/morphed photographs on the application form/admit card/proforma
erasing or obliterating any information printed on the OMR Answer Sheet, providing incorrect
information and/or overwriting of the Roll No./Test Booklet No./own Name of the Candidate/
Father’s Name/Mother’s Name/own Signature, on the OMR Answer Sheet.
p) Making fake claims by manipulating the responses in the OMR sheet by tampering it in any way
whatsoever, for the purpose of uploading it to the website and challenging marks obtained before
or after the declaration of the result.
q) Creating obstacles in smooth and fair conduct of the entrance test.
r) Any other malpractices declared as Unfair Means by the University.
Punishment for using Unfair means practices: During the course of, before, or after the examination, if
a candidate indulges in any of the above or similar practices, he/she shall be deemed to have used unfair
practices and booked under UNFAIR MEANS case. The candidate would be debarred from appearing in
the examination the next 3 years and shall also be liable for criminal action and /or any other action as deemed
appropriate. His/ her result will also be cancelled and will not be declared.
Cancellation of Result:
a) The result of UPGET-2025 of the candidate who indulges in Unfair Means Practices will be
cancelled and will not be declared.
b) Similarly, the result of those candidates who appear from the Centre other than the one allotted to
them, write on the Test booklet/OMR Sheet of other candidates or allow other candidates to write
on their Test Booklet/OMR Sheet will be cancelled and will not be declared.
Result
a) Date of Declaration of results of Entrance Test will be announced on the official website of Atal
Bihari Vajpayee Medical University, Uttar Pradesh, Lucknow (www.abvmuup.edu.in)
b) The merit list will be prepared on the basis of the marks obtained in the Entrance Test. A combined
merit list and category wise merit list will be prepared.
c) The inter-se-merit of candidates for tie-breaking:
In case of two or more candidates obtaining equal marks in the UPGET-2025, the inter-se-merit shall
be determined as follows:
1. Candidate obtaining higher marks in Science in the Test, followed by
2. Candidate obtaining higher marks in English in the Test, followed by,
3. Candidate obtaining higher marks in General Knowledge in the Test, followed by,
4. Higher Age (Older) followed by,
5. High School (Class 10th) examination marks percentage (if in case the marks are same the inter-
se-merit ranking of individual marks in order of Hindi/other Language and english will be
considered).
Counselling Procedure:
Details regarding Counselling will be available on the official website after declaration of result.
Admission:
a. The selection and allotment of college shall be strictly done on the basis of UPGET-2025, i.e. Uttar
Pradesh GNM Entrance Test- 2025 merit list through Counselling only.
b. The candidate, who has qualified for the admission to the GNM course, shall deposit the prescribed
fee on the date notified by the University. Those who fail to do so will lose their claim for admission
to the course.
c. Candidates shall join the course within the specified period.
